Transaction ed64e2140dcf2664ea51adc17310d6139db997cfd34d301dc54a970c927b052f
2 Input
2 Outputs
- ed64e2140dcf2664ea51adc17310d6139db997cfd34d301dc54a970c927b052f:0
- ed64e2140dcf2664ea51adc17310d6139db997cfd34d301dc54a970c927b052f:1
value 3042
address 17aDFKrPGjVUE7TufHLDFQLr6T4uqXCzW3
value 875000
address 1C67SQJYKgKJGvvANwNwyGXGGMxDbNLPkD